I have started to see a pattern where Exchange 2003, either stand-alone, or part of SBS 2003, is not receiving e-mail from AOL Users. Yes, I'm running IMF on all systems with Sender ID Filtering enabled but to accept the e-mail for further anti-spam processing. Clients running either Outlook 2003 or Outlook 2007 with the latest filters.
 
It seems as if in the last two months, Microsoft's newest Outlook anti-spam filters have identified AOL as a problem and is arbitrarily blocking any e-mail from an aol.com address.
 
Has anyone else experienced this?
